Didn't make the cauliflower recipe -- it was a low carb one but high calorie. Basically cook and semi-mash the cauliflower, mix with creme cheese and layer half in a 9X13 pan, spread grated cheese on top and repeat the layer one more time. And bake at 350. Supposed to make six servings from that.
